    I started to look at some of these. This is the only forum I joined so I don't really understand some of the terminology. I keep reading about a BOI. What is that? I assume its a bad thing?
    I'm just curious ;)

    BOI = Board of Inquiry

    I think the most popular one is on Fauna Classifieds. It is a section on their forum where you can do a search for the business or person that you are considering doing business with and it will pull up all of the threads, both good and bad, that people have posted there.
